

Wadene Moseley Jordan, born Vivian, LA 9/15/36, stepped into Heaven into the welcoming arms of Jesus on Saturday, April 18, after a valiant battle with multiple myloma. There to greet her was her husband, R. Russell (PePaw) Jordan, parents Wade and Lilian Moseley, parents-in-law Forrest and Dorothy Jordan, sister and brother-in-law Dale and Myrtis Borne, best friends Milton and Joanne Almond and countless others that she loved so dearly. Wadene was like a diamond, her life sparkling with many facets. She worked for the City of Bossier for 48 years, serving under 6 mayors before retiring as Supervisor of the Utilities Billing Department. In that capacity, many times she met a needy request through her own finances and by calling on the assistance of willing friends. She was the consummate professional, always organized, eager to learn and to teach others, caring for her employees as she served the citizens of Bossier. Yet, she had a child-like quality, an innocence to the things of the world that made her so endearing. She was a caregiver to her parents and her in-laws. an overseer to her brothers, a babysitter to her grandchildren, and a loving friend at all times. Her life touched so many, it would be impossible to name them all, but she loved each and every one to the fullest.
